Adding transactional data from a worksheet

You can add the transactional data for a measure, from the worksheet.

Note:  You can add the transaction data only if:
  • The measures required to enable the transactional data option, are defined for the worksheet. For example, a worksheet for which measures are defined and displayed using the Advanced Pivot Editor (the editor is a type of report definition in the CloudSuite SCP repository).
  • The transactional data measure is enabled for the cycle period in the current data context.

To add the transactional data:

  1. Access the worksheet from one cycle, module or cycle and module.
  2. Right-click a measure and select Add Transactions.
  3. On the Transactional Data (New) page, specify this information:
    Name
    Specify the name of the transactional data.
    Measure
    Specify the measure based on which transactional data is defined.
    Item
    The item for the transactional data record. You can select the item from the list of base-level items defined for the current data context. Each transactional data record is stored at a base item, location, and date (day) level.
    Location
    The location where the transactional data is stored. You can select the location from the list of base-level locations defined for the current data context. Each transactional data record is stored at a base item, location, and date (day) level.
    To Date
    Specify the date when the transactional data is defined.
    Quantity
    Specify the value of the transactional data record.
    Reference
    Specify the reference text related to the transactional data record.
    Note
    Specify the information related to the transactional data.
    From Measure
    The From (source) measure of the transactional data.
    Note: You can view this field only if the transactional data type is Transfer.
    From Item
    The From (source) item of the transactional data.
    Note: You can view this field only if the transactional data type is Transfer.
    From Location
    The From (source) location of the transactional data record. You can select the location from the list of base-level locations based on the data security settings defined for the user.
    Note: You can view this field only if the transactional data type is Transfer.
    From Date
    The From (ship/release) date of the transactional data and the time taken to transfer the data from the From Location to the Location.
    Note: You can view this field only if the transactional data type is Transfer.
    Need Date
    The estimated required date of the order.
    Note: 
    • You must specify this value for records that are imported or generated using the Replenishment Engine.
    • This value must be same as the To Date for records that are created manually.
    Critical Flag
    Indicates the criticality of the transactional data. Possible values:
    • Expedite
    • Defer
    • None
    Note: 
    • This value must be set to None for manually created records.
    • For records that are imported or generated manually, you can set this field to any of the above value.
    Custom fields
    Additional text used as reference for the transactional data record. This field is displayed, based on the configuration of the transactional data definition.
  4. Click Save.
